    how many twists in the y end of cable does the factory put in. how many twists in the cable over all and how many twists to the string . bow is out of time and needs adjustment. cannot get any one to answer over on Mathews web sight so I thought I would try here. any help would be appreciated Robert .j

    Hey Robert,
    As a custom string builder I build with 1 twist every 1.5". So the string would have 62 twist in it. The cable would have 22 twist in it. The y legs would have 6 in the one opposite the cable glide and 8 in the one on the cable glide side. Chances after your string is twisted and your cable is twisted you will need to untwist the string and twist the cable to get the cable to show in the middle of the hole in the bottom cam. It should be like this when your done.

    AtA should be within a 1/4" above or below Axle to Axle. This is a standard in the bow industry. If I remember right, if the cable is in front of the hole and towards the riser. Your string is too short and cable is too long. Put 2 twists in the cable and take 2 out of the string. Check it and repeat with necessary twists. Once you have the timing right. Then you can set ATA and brace height.
